Johnston, Martha V., Illustrated by The Author
THAT THE PAST MAY LIVE (Tales of My Childhood and Youth in Stanley, N.B.)


: StanleyStanley: The Upper Nashwaak Bicentennial Committee, 1978, . . , , Stiff Card Wraps. Near Fine. First Edition. Octavo--from 7?" to 9?" tall. Beginning with her earliest recollections (she was born in 1863), the author recounts her growing up in a small New Brunswick community. 132 pages, illustrated by the author, cover illustration by Charlene Hamly.
